About The Timperley Country Fair

The Timperley Country Fair takes place in September each year. It is the largest one day event in Timperley and remains as popular as ever. The aim of the Timperley Country Fair is to provide an event suitable to all age groups and allow local charities and small businesses the opportunity to raise income for their activities and display information about their work. The Fair is run entirely by volunteers.

Craft Show - all ages

At the heart of the Timperley Country Fair is our very popular Craft Show, with exhibits from all age groups We have lots of categories to enter - Decorate a Funny Veg, Make a Model, Design a Greeting Card, Painting & Drawing and plenty more. A very warm welcome to The Timperley Country Fair Web Site

Thank you for visiting the Timperley Country Fair web site. This is a yearly event that is usually held on the second Saturday in September at Larkhill in Timperley Village.

Those present support many local charities and small businesses, have a fun 'community' time and relax over refreshments.

As the years have gone on we have got more and more popular. Several thousand people attend throughout the day from across all age groups.
